## Step 4: Migrate the Thumbnail Queue

Before cutting over, drain the legacy Pixlemere thumbnail queue completely — in-flight jobs do not survive the schema change, and regenerating thumbnails at scale is expensive. Verify the drain by confirming queue depth has held at zero for at least ten minutes. Then deploy the new worker image to one node only and watch error rates for a full cycle before scaling out. The new workers will refuse to start without valid settings, so apply the following configuration first.

service settings:
[kelax]
team = caswyn
access_code = ac_c41040
owner = briius.praix
host = kelax.qirvanlabs.corp
port = 9200
peer = sormir.halixhq.internal
salt = f8d36025
pin = 3766

# Build Provenance — Pallet Pilot

Every release of the Pallet Pilot pick-list optimizer is built on the Corvane hermetic runners. Artifacts are signed at build time; nothing hand-built ships. To verify a deployed binary, match its embedded stamp against the registry entry. New team members: always check provenance before debugging. The current production build carries the token shown below.

build token for kajog-baguf: htk14_e43bf70f92bbf6

**Roof-terrace door (Level 6, Carramond Building)**

Contractors working on the HVAC units should note that the roof-terrace door has a known jamming issue. Push firmly at the top corner while turning the handle; do not force the lower latch, as this bends the strike plate. Facilities have a repair scheduled. Until then, the door's badge reader is disabled and access is via the keypad only, using the code below.

door code, tajof-kageg: bdg-QVDCE-3

# Service Accounts: String Extraction

The `extract-i18n` script pulls translatable strings from all Bramblewick repos and pushes them to the Glossa service. It runs under the `i18n-extractor` service account. Do not run it under your personal account; Glossa rate-limits individual users aggressively. The account has write access to the staging catalog only. Set the token in your shell before invoking the script. The current staging token is below.

API key for kahap-kafog: zpat15_6qzxZ7YR8aDwjmp